Guest Spencers_Greyt Posted June 24, 2008 Share Posted June 24, 2008 Thank you all for keeping Spencer in your thoughts and prayers. Update #1 I picked up Spencer at e-vet at 8am and that vet was recommending he go to an internal specialist. He still has bloody diarreah. I took him right over to my vet and they want to run some more tests and get him on iv fluids because he's still dehydrated. Poor baby was so happy to see me and then looked at me like I was a traitor when I left him at the vet. So it's a waiting game right now. They will call me with their recommendation. If it's the specialist then it's one in another town about an hour away one way but they are apparently the best specialists in the area. Spencer was tested for giardia (an intestinal parasite), parvo and lymphoma and those were negative. Thank God for small miracles! I hate this! I'm very sad and unhappy, tired and stressed. I'm definitely not a happy camper! I'll post again when I hear what the treatment recommendation will be - it will be late afternoon I suspect. Xan Posted June 24, 2008 Share Posted June 24, 2008 :bighug They probably told you this, but giardia can test negative, and still be present. It's hard to "catch", since it's only visible when it's shedding. Most adult dogs aren't much affected by it, unless they're otherwise unhealthy, though, so even if it's there, it may not be his only problem. You're in our thoughts!! Guest Spencers_Greyt Posted June 24, 2008 Share Posted June 24, 2008 Again thank you all so much for your prayers and thoughts! It really means a lot to me and Spencer! Update #2 11:50am - Vet just called - no vomiting or diarreah since Spencer was brought in at 8am this morning. He's thinking it's colitis - inflamation of the colon but wants to run another blood test to check for pancreatitus. He will call back later with results and recommendations. I'm thinking that I won't have to take Spencer to specialist as he's stablizing and I'm hoping I can take him home tonight. I think he's going to need to go on a special diet since this has happened before with him.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
Remolacha Posted June 24, 2008 Share Posted June 24, 2008 If it is "only" colitis (I know, when your baby is sick, nothing is "only") you will need to figure out what sets him off and avoid that. Once you figure that out, it is quite managable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
